德胜云资讯,添加一些关于程序相关的内容,仅供大家学习交流(https://www.wxclwl.com)

网站地图

搜索
德胜云咨询
前端分类 javascript CSS 正则表达式 html 前端框架 typescript Ajax
热门标签:
最新标签:

CSS样式表的三种样式写法及特点

日期:2023/06/02 12:17作者:小小人气:

导读:CSS(Cascading Style Sheets)是一种用于网页设计的样式表语言,它可以为HTML文档添加样式和布局...

css(Cascading Style Sheets)是一种用于网页设计的样式表语言,它可以为html文档添加样式和布局。CSS样式表有三种不同的样式写法,分别是内联样式、内部样式和外部样式。本文将介绍这三种样式写法及其特点。

一、内联样式

内联样式是直接在HTML元素中添加样式属性,使用style属性来指定样式。例如:

```

这是一段红色的文本

```

内联样式的特点是:

1. 简单易用:内联样式可以直接在HTML元素中指定样式,不需要额外的CSS文件,非常方便。

2. 优先级高:内联样式的优先级比其他两种样式写法都要高,因为它是直接作用于HTML元素上的。

3. 不易维护:由于内联样式与HTML元素混合在一起,因此不易维护。如果需要修改样式,就需要修改每一个HTML元素的style属性。

二、内部样式

内部样式是在HTML文档头部的

这是一段红色的文本

```

内部样式的特点是:

1. 灵活性高:内部样式可以在同一个HTML文档中定义多个样式表,可以根据需要选择使用。

2. 优先级适中:内部样式的优先级比内联样式低,但比外部样式高。

3. 可维护性好:内部样式定义在标签中,与HTML元素分离,使得样式修改更加方便。

三、外部样式

外部样式是将样式定义在一个独立的CSS文件中,然后在HTML文档中通过标签引入,例如:

```

这是一段红色的文本

```

外部样式的特点是:

1. 可重用性高:外部样式定义在独立的CSS文件中,可以在不同的HTML文档中重用。

2. 优先级最低:外部样式的优先级最低,只有在其他两种样式写法都没有定义样式时才会生效。

3. 可维护性最好:外部样式与HTML元素完全分离,使得样式修改更加方便,也更加符合代码复用和维护的原则。

综合来看,三种样式写法各有优缺点,需要根据实际需求选择使用。一般来说,内联样式适用于临时修改样式,内部样式适用于单个HTML文档的样式定义,而外部样式适用于多个HTML文档共享的样式定义。在实际应用中,可以根据需要灵活使用这三种样式写法,以达到最佳的效果。

排行

网站地图

Copyright © 2002-2022 香港德胜云网络 版权所有 | 备案号:蜀ICP备2023007363号-5

声明: 本站内容全部来自互联网,非盈利性网站仅供学习交流